Output 6d3fcbe328a9ba8da9476077cbb8019e653047804f11118074abc9cb06c34879:2

value
23439680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2cfafd8f5559e13b3a06a037cc75f27411e4b1f OP_EQUAL
address
MQCdJv2d9nrkDMhXpbqJUAh2o7hJ9mpt67
transaction
6d3fcbe328a9ba8da9476077cbb8019e653047804f11118074abc9cb06c34879
spent
true